The skating map of Stockholm is the most advanced map ever made where the skater's needs are in focus.
The map has been developed in close collaboration with Mårten Ajne, one of Sweden's most experienced and knowledgeable skaters who, among other things, is the author of the reference work Stora boken om långfärdsskridsko and Skrinnaren's guide to Mälaren. Mårten has processed more than fifty years of ice and weather data and combined this with the accumulated experience within the skating clubs in Mälardalen. The result is presented here in the form of two maps on a scale of 1:30,000 of the most popular skating lakes in the vicinity of Stockholm. Extra great care has been taken on the lakes' current points and weak areas, known occurrences and outflows. The map also contains recommended starting locations, parking lots and suitable land passages.
We have come to the conclusion that the best material for a map is Tyvek®. It is made of a synthetic fiber that makes the map completely insensitive to water and very tear-resistant. A Tyvek map will not tear in the folds or lose color when you use it.

About Tyvek
What is the material of the maps?
Calazo maps are printed on Tyvek, a lightweight, durable and water-resistant material that combines the feel of paper with superior durability. Tyvek can withstand repeated folding, rain and wear without fading colors or damaging the map, making it ideal for outdoor adventures in all weathers.

Map scale
- 1:100 000 gives a better overview of larger areas.
- 1:50 000 is suitable for hiking.
- 1:25 000 is used for detailed orientation, for example when following paths, mountain terrain or smaller trails.
